Full Review
The SR45 plays on the fact that it is a slim camcorder which attracts many users who are on the lookout for portability. What the DCR SR 45 does not deliver is the high quality output and that sends the semi-professional buyer away. The missing pieces of the Sony DCR SR45 are just too many to list. One is that the camera lacks a view finder. As a first time buyer of a camcorder, I found this a bit unnerving and this has also resulted in lower usage of the DCR SR45. If that is not a problem you are faced with the issue of not having a wide angle lens.

Though the camera is in the mid-price range, it does cost quite a bit when you start buying upgrades for it and then there is no stopping the spiralling costs. Don’t get me wrong, the Sony DCR SR45 does have all the finesse of a Sony product but somehow falls short of ensuring customer delight with its performance. There are of course some benefits with the camera such as a high-capacity hard disk which frees you from pesky tapes and gives you up to six hours of uninterrupted footage.

So with size and capacity on its side, the only thing Sony DCR SR45 is missing is top-notch performance and you really feel a bit cheated about it! However, there are little benefits such as excellent night vision shots and the built-in editing software which takes away some of the sting from the average image performance which the camcorder delivers otherwise. The SR45 is not too bad...just better image quality would have made it a star!
